Output 6ccef329005877bbd184d483c59b68acf1759c12482942397d14d100e7570489:64

value
414613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dee8815e9e2d9873e8e10b7a37c6a8134ee8328 OP_EQUAL
address
34RHGa82Vwt3b8wRmdywYw1aKWuvABJccX
transaction
6ccef329005877bbd184d483c59b68acf1759c12482942397d14d100e7570489
confirmations
169869
spent
true